Prominent pros & cons

PROS

Istio offers valuable features like load balancing, service application, and service monitoring, which enhance authentication and manage calls among service providers.
The easy-to-use nature of Istio is considered one of its best features.
Istio's traffic management and Sidecar injection are highly valuable for securing applications and managing microservices.
Mutual TLS stands out as a significant feature, ensuring secure communication between services within the cluster using authentication and authorization methods like JWT tokens.
Istio is highly regarded for its cost-effectiveness, being free of cost, which significantly adds to its value proposition.

CONS

Istio's documentation is basic and would benefit from more detailed examples.
Without understanding Kubernetes, users may struggle with Istio.
Istio struggles with performance issues, adding overhead to applications with strict time constraints.
Managing large-scale environments can strain resources with Istio, though horizontal scaling could enhance fault tolerance.
Offering paid support options would help quickly resolve issues affecting production environments.

We can implement load balancing to distribute traffic across multiple service instances. Istio also offers traffic routing capabilities and circuit-breaking functionality. For security, it handles authentication using mutual TLS (mTLS) between services. It can authorize services using JWT tokens. Istio also allows defining policies for rate limiting to control traffic within services.

The tool's mutual TLS stands out. It provides secure communication between services within the cluster. Additionally, Istio offers built-in telemetry and tracing with tools like Jaeger, which aids monitoring and troubleshooting.
